原文:利用InjectedBundle定制自己的Webkit(二)

由於時間倉促,之前貼的代碼中有些許錯誤,請大家見諒,現已更正,並附上運行結果 我是開始分割線 在上一篇利用InjectedBundle定制自己的Webkit 一 中,我們完成了一個自己的InjectedBundle,接下來我們就要在Webkit中加載我們自己的InjectedBundle。 為了測試方便先給出一個示例的InjectedBundle代碼,項目名稱MyInjectedBundle。 ...

2012-12-03 18:29 2 5213 推薦指數:

查看詳情

利用InjectedBundle定制自己的Webkit(一)

Webkit是一個多進程構架,內核WebCore和JS引擎JavaScriptCore都處在WebProcess進程中,而用戶界面相關的處理則處在UIProcess進程中。(詳見Webkit客戶端進程解析) Webkit提供了大量的API供客戶程序調用,但是這些API都是在客戶進程中調用 ...

Mon Dec 03 04:01:00 CST 2012 2 4241
利用Webkit抓取動態網頁和鏈接

做爬蟲的時候最頭疼的就是遇到一些動態加載的頁面或者是一些動態生成的鏈接。 比如我們的博客園就是個例子: 鳳凰網的評論鏈接也是一樣: 今天我們就用Webkit來解決這個問題。 預備知識可以看一下我前面幾篇文章,准備工作參照利用InjectedBundle定制 ...

Wed Dec 12 22:56:00 CST 2012 6 17585
WebKit

一 . WebKit 簡單介紹 Webkit 是一個開放源碼的瀏覽器引擎 (web browser engine) ,最初的代碼來自 KDE 的 KHTML 和 KJS( 均開放源碼 ) 。 蘋果公司在 Webkit 的基礎上做了大量優化改進工作 。此時的 Apple Webkit ...

Wed Aug 11 19:04:00 CST 2021 0 129
C# 利用PrintDocument定制打印單據

本文是利用PrintDocument定制打印單據的小例子,僅供學習分享使用,如果不足之處,還請指正。 涉及知識點: PrintDocument :從 Windows 窗體應用程序打印時,定義一種可重用的可發送到打印機上的對象。 PrintPreviewControl :表示 ...

Wed May 31 07:21:00 CST 2017 27 16000
基於Chrome內核(WebKit.net)定制開發DoNet瀏覽器

1. 源起 a) 定制.Net瀏覽器 本人是一名C#開發者,而作為C#開發者,做客戶端應用中最頭痛的一件事就是沒有一個好的UI解決方案, WinFrom嘛,效率雖然還不錯,但是做一些特殊的效果,完全應付不來,比如透明控件。比FPS太低有時候界面閃動得厲害。而WPF呢,內用內存 ...

Tue Dec 29 00:09:00 CST 2015 10 9072
利用Python實現高度定制專屬RSS

前言 本文轉載自Jianger's Blog,歡迎來訪訂閱。本篇屬於定制RSS系列終極一彈,是三種方式中自由度最高、定制化最強的,也需要一定的編程能力。附上前兩篇鏈接:1、利用Feed43為網站自制RSS源;2、如何優雅快速地利用Huginn制作專屬RSS。開始之前先對比一下以上三種方式 ...

Thu Jan 02 07:49:00 CST 2020 0 1451
移動端利用-webkit-box水平垂直居中

首先,必須要在父元素上用display:-webkit-box. 一、box的屬性: 1.box-orient 用於父元素,用來確定父容器里子容器的排列方式,是水平還是垂直。 horizontal在水平行中從左向右排列子元素;vertical從上向下垂直排列子元素 ...

Wed Sep 30 23:04:00 CST 2015 0 3790
利用BusyBox ~私人定制 My LINUX~

前言  我在今天在這里跟大家詳細地探討一下Linux系統的定制過程和實現例如、用戶能夠遠程登錄;和Nginx能夠穩定地運行在我們私人定制的LINUX系統上、一步一步從頭開始定制屬於我們自己的系統。 正文 首先我們先來簡單的介紹一下我們這里定制屬於自己的Linux系統的基本元 ...

Fri May 02 08:59:00 CST 2014 6 9969
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M